Remove Snow Safely

You’re probably thinking, boy, does she need a vacation.  I must admit it has been a mild and wonderful winter so far.  I am not complaining because   I pull the short straw when it comes to digging the snow away from the house.   So, just in case a snow storm blows into town during the night, hey it’s winter, you never know.  Here are some smart tips to dig out from under winter weather without added aches:

 

Warm Up – Walk around inside for a few minutes, and bundle up before you head outside.

Size The Shovel – Use a lightweight shovel made of plastic, with a D-shaped handle grip to reduce twisting.  A shovel with a bent shaft, like the Erapro  “allows you to keep your back straighter.

Push It – Push snow into mounds rather than lifting.  Tackle top snow first and work down, layer by layer.

De-Ice It – Rock salt, available at hardware stores, makes it easier to remove snow and ice from driveways and walkways.

Blow It Away – a lightweight blower, like the electric 12 lb Snow Joe 322P Snow Thrower is easier to push and maneuver than bigger blowers, and could be used to clean off steps.
